Word: Anthropocentric

Speech Type: Adjective

Audio Pronunciation:
Phonetic Spelling: ˌanθrəpə(ʊ)ˈsɛntrɪk
Dialects: British English
Definition:

regarding humankind as the central or most important element of existence, especially as opposed to God or animals

Short Definition:

regarding humankind as central or most important element of existence

Examples:
  • when we assess animal intelligence we tend to take a very anthropocentric view
